Felix Meschberger commented on FELIX-3823:
------------------------------------------
The only service not explicitly unregistered is the FilePersistenceManager. While I am ok with explicitly unregistering it, I doubt this is used by other bundles ...
Plus: Doesn't the framework make sure the bundle's services are all unregistered before rendering the bundle context invalid ?
